Barrie extracted the story and following the success of his Rip Van Winkle illustrations, through The Leicester Galleries, asked Arthur Rackham to provide the illustrations. The First Edition has rare and collectable Peter Pan books fand collectables or sale. Peter Pan first appeared in the chapters 13 to 18 of Barrie's 1902 novel "The Little White Bird".
